
而在众多数据库产品中,MySQL以其开源、高效、灵活的特点,成为了众多企业和开发者的首选
这一切的辉煌成就,离不开其背后的推动者——MySQL公司(虽然MySQL最初由瑞典公司MySQL AB开发,后几经转手,但“MySQL公司”这一表述在此泛指MySQL品牌的持有者与核心开发者团队)
本文将深入探讨MySQL公司如何凭借其卓越的产品、前瞻性的战略以及持续的创新,在数据库领域树立了标杆,成为了无可争议的领航者与革新者
一、开源之光:MySQL的起源与成长 MySQL的故事始于1995年,由瑞典程序员Michael Widenius、David Axmark和Allan Larsson共同创建
在那个商业软件主导的时代,他们决定走一条不同寻常的道路——开源
这意味着MySQL的代码将对所有人开放,任何人都可以自由使用、修改和分发
这一决定不仅大大降低了数据库的使用门槛,也为MySQL赢得了广泛的用户基础,尤其是那些预算有限但又追求高性能的初创企业和开发者
随着用户群的迅速扩张,MySQL AB于2001年成立,正式将MySQL商业化,同时保持了其开源特性
公司不仅提供了企业级支持服务,还持续投资于产品研发,不断优化性能,增加新功能,以满足日益增长的市场需求
MySQL的开源模式打破了传统数据库的封闭格局,推动了整个数据库行业的变革
二、技术革新:性能与可扩展性的双重飞跃 MySQL之所以能够在众多数据库产品中脱颖而出,关键在于其不断的技术革新
从早期的InnoDB存储引擎的引入,到后来的分区、复制、查询优化等功能的增强,MySQL始终致力于提升数据库的性能、可扩展性和稳定性
InnoDB存储引擎的加入,是MySQL发展历程中的一个重要里程碑
它不仅提供了事务支持、行级锁定和外键约束等高级数据库功能,还极大地提高了并发处理能力和数据恢复能力
这一变革使得MySQL能够满足更多复杂应用场景的需求,从简单的Web应用到大型OLTP系统,无所不能
此外,MySQL在复制技术上的创新也值得一提
主从复制、主主复制以及基于GTID(全局事务标识符)的复制机制,不仅提高了数据的可用性和容错性,还为分布式数据库架构提供了坚实的基础
这些技术使得MySQL能够轻松应对大数据时代的挑战,成为云计算、大数据处理等领域的重要支撑
三、战略布局:从独立到融合,再创新辉煌 MySQL的发展历程并非一帆风顺
2008年,Sun Microsystems收购了MySQL AB,这一事件引发了业界的广泛关注
虽然MySQL的独立身份发生了变化,但Sun承诺将继续支持MySQL的开源发展,并将其整合到自己的软件产品线中
这一战略决策为MySQL带来了更多的资源和市场机会,同时也为后续的收购埋下了伏笔
2010年,甲骨文公司(Oracle Corporation)收购了Sun Microsystems,MySQL也随之成为甲骨文家族的一员
面对新的东家,业界对于MySQL未来的担忧随之而来
然而,甲骨文迅速采取行动,不仅保持了MySQL的开源承诺,还加大了对MySQL的投资力度,推出了MySQL Enterprise Edition,提供了更加全面的企业级支持服务
同时,甲骨文还积极推动MySQL与其他甲骨文产品的集成,如与Oracle Database的无缝连接,进一步拓宽了MySQL的应用场景
在甲骨文的战略布局下,MySQL不仅保持了其在开源数据库市场的领先地位,还通过与商业数据库的深度融合,实现了技术上的互补和市场上的双赢
这一战略转型,不仅巩固了MySQL在数据库领域的地位,也为用户提供了更多样化的选择
四、社区生态:开源精神的传承与发展 MySQL的成功,离不开其活跃的社区生态
作为开源项目,MySQL从一开始就注重与用户的互动和反馈循环
MySQL社区汇聚了来自世界各地的开发者、DBA、架构师等,他们共同分享经验、解决问题、推动技术创新
MySQL社区不仅为用户提供了丰富的文档、教程和示例代码,还定期举办线上线下的技术会议、研讨会和培训活动
这些活动不仅促进了技术知识的传播,还增强了社区的凝聚力,激发了更多创新火花
更重要的是,MySQL社区还孕育了一批开源项目,如MariaDB(由MySQL的创始人之一Michael Widenius领导)、Percona Server等,它们基于MySQL的代码库进行了优化和扩展,为用户提供了更多样化的选择
这些项目的存在,不仅丰富了MySQL的生态体系,也体现了开源精神的传承与发展
五、展望未来:MySQL的持续创新与挑战 面对云计算、大数据、人工智能等新兴技术的蓬勃发展,MySQL也在不断探索和创新
一方面,MySQL正在加强与云计算平台的集成,提供云原生数据库服务,如MySQL on AWS、Azure等,帮助用户快速构建和部署数据库应用
另一方面,MySQL也在积极拥抱大数据处理和分析技术,如通过集成Hadoop、Spark等大数据框架,提升数据处理和分析能力
同时,MySQL也面临着来自NoSQL数据库、分布式数据库等新兴技术的挑战
为了保持竞争力,MySQL需要不断优化其性能、扩展性和易用性,同时探索与新兴技术的融合之道
这要求MySQL公司不仅要持续投入研发力量,还要加强与社区、合作伙伴和用户的沟通与合作,共同推动MySQL的创新与发展
结语 综上所述,MySQL公司作为数据库领域的领航者与革新者,其成功并非偶然
从最初的开源决策到持续的技术革新,再到战略布局的调整和社区生态的培育,MySQL始终保持着对技术的敬畏和对用户的关怀
未来,随着技术的不断进步和市场的不断变化,MySQL将继续秉承开源精神,不断探索和创新,为用户提供更加高效、灵活、可靠的数据库解决方案
我们有理由相信,在MySQL公司的引领下,MySQL将在数据库领域续写更加辉煌的篇章
提升MySQL检索效率的秘诀
MySQL公司数据库技术揭秘
用户mysql操作指南大揭秘
MySQL是否支持多进程解析
揭秘MySQL:数据表文件后缀名的奥秘与用途
掌握技巧:轻松实现文件增量备份
MySQL共享缓冲区:性能优化秘籍
提升MySQL检索效率的秘诀
用户mysql操作指南大揭秘
MySQL是否支持多进程解析
揭秘MySQL:数据表文件后缀名的奥秘与用途
MySQL共享缓冲区:性能优化秘籍
如何将.bak文件导入MySQL数据库
MySQL5.7 MSI安装教程速览
MySQL两位字符型数据应用技巧
MySQL数据加密实战:构建高效防暴库策略
MySQL客户端不兼容服务器问题解析
MySQL多行注释技巧揭秘
MySQL:关系型数据库管理软件的代表